Have a look on the Autoexpress site in the preview section.
There's a 4.4 X5 with an electric booster (bit like the honda insight) 350 Nm from the petrol engine and an extra 650nm from a leccy motor at 1,000 rpm(in short bursts)
Electric nitrous basically
This is the future.
